Search of Glandore wreck fails to yield bodies

NO BODIES were found aboard the wreckage of the Tit Bonhomme, as sea conditions eventually allowed Naval and Garda divers to search the trawler five days after it sank off West Cork.

Irish Coast Guard co-ordinator Gerard O’Flynn said it was “a significant day” for search and rescue teams and efforts today and tomorrow to find three missing fishermen will focus around the vessel and in areas where large amounts of debris have been detected. Shallow and awkward parts of Glandore Bay will also be targeted. It also emerged that the boat’s wheelhouse was sheared off in the incident that led to it sinking early on Sunday morning.

On Thursday, the bodies of Kevin Kershaw, 21, and Attia Shaban, 26, were recovered. Michael Hayes, Wael Mohamad and Saied Aly Eldin are still missing.
